EC Number | General Stability | Organism |
---|---|---|
2.4.1.210 | immobilized LGTase retains more than 80% activity up to 15 cycles on cellulose carbonate, nine cycles on chitosan and six cycles on DEAE-Toyopearl | Citrus maxima |
EC Number | KM Value [mM] | KM Value Maximum [mM] | Substrate | Comment | Organism | Structure |
---|---|---|---|---|---|---|
2.4.1.210 | 0.065 | - |
limonin | pH 7.8, 37°C, soluble enzyme | Citrus maxima | |
2.4.1.210 | 0.0813 | - |
limonin | pH 7.8, 37°C, enzyme immobilized covalently on chitosan cross-linked with gluteraldehyde | Citrus maxima | |
2.4.1.210 | 0.091 | - |
limonin | pH 7.8, 37°C, enzyme immobilized covalently on cellulose carbonate | Citrus maxima | |
2.4.1.210 | 0.1266 | - |
limonin | pH 7.8, 37°C, enzyme immobilized ionically on DEAE-Toyopearl | Citrus maxima |

EC Number | Temperature Optimum [°C] | Temperature Optimum Maximum [°C] | Comment | Organism |
---|---|---|---|---|
2.4.1.210 | 37 | - |
soluble enzyme and enzyme immobilized ionically on DEAE-Toyopearl (DE-Tp-LGTase) | Citrus maxima |
2.4.1.210 | 40 | - |
enzyme immobilized covalently on chitosan cross-linked with gluteraldehyde (Chito-GA-LGTase) and enzyme immobilized covalently on cellulose carbonate (Ce-Ca-LGTase) | Citrus maxima |
EC Number | Temperature Minimum [°C] | Temperature Maximum [°C] | Comment | Organism |
---|---|---|---|---|
2.4.1.210 | 20 | 70 | 20°C: about 55% of maximal activity, 70°C: about 30% of maximal activity | Citrus maxima |
EC Number | Temperature Stability Minimum [°C] | Temperature Stability Maximum [°C] | Comment | Organism |
---|---|---|---|---|
2.4.1.210 | 50 | - |
pH 7.5, 3 h, Ce-Ca-LGTase retains 65.3%, free LGTase retains 19.2% | Citrus maxima |
2.4.1.210 | 60 | - |
pH 7.5, 30 min, free enzyme retains 55% of the activity, enzyme immobilized ionically on DEAE-Toyopearl retains 80% of the activity, enzyme immobilized covalently on cellulose carbonate retains 45% of the activity, enzyme immobilized covalently on chitosan cross-linked with gluteraldehyde retains 40% of the activity | Citrus maxima |
EC Number | pH Optimum Minimum | pH Optimum Maximum | Comment | Organism |
---|---|---|---|---|
2.4.1.210 | 7.4 | - |
enzyme immobilized covalently on chitosan cross-linked with gluteraldehyde (Chito-GA-LGTase) | Citrus maxima |
2.4.1.210 | 7.8 | - |
soluble enzyme or enzyme immobilized covalently on cellulose carbonate (Ce-Ca-LGTase) | Citrus maxima |
2.4.1.210 | 8.2 | - |
enzyme immobilized ionically on DEAE-Toyopearl (DE-Tp-LGTase) | Citrus maxima |
